轻量应用服务器哪个系统好?

选择轻量应用服务器(Lighthouse)的操作系统,没有绝对的“最好”,只有“最适合你当前需求”的选择。这主要取决于你的技术栈、运维能力以及具体用途。

以下是针对不同场景的详细对比和建议:

1. Linux 系统(绝大多数用户的首选)

如果你需要搭建网站、博客、API 服务、游戏服或进行开发测试,Linux 是绝对的主流和最佳选择。它资源占用极低、稳定性高、安全性好,且免费开源。

  • 推荐发行版:

    • Alibaba Cloud Linux (原 Aliyun Linux) / CentOS Stream / Rocky Linux
      • 适用场景:企业级应用、生产环境、追求极致稳定。
      • 优点:阿里云深度优化,兼容性好,社区文档极其丰富,适合长期运行。
      • 注意:CentOS 7 已停止维护,建议直接使用 Alibaba Cloud Linux 3 或 Rocky Linux 9。
    • Ubuntu LTS (20.04/22.04)
      • 适用场景:个人开发者、学习 Linux、使用最新软件栈(如 Docker, Kubernetes)。
      • 优点:软件包更新较快,社区支持最广泛,教程最多,对新手最友好。
    • Debian
      • 适用场景:极度追求稳定、不喜欢商业厂商绑定的用户。
      • 优点:非常轻量,极其稳定,但软件版本可能较旧。
  • Linux 系统的缺点

    • 需要一定的命令行(Terminal)基础。
    • 部分图形化软件安装配置相对复杂。

2. Windows Server 系统(特定场景专用)

如果你必须运行 .NET 框架ASP.NET Core (IIS)SQL Server,或者习惯使用远程桌面(RDP)操作图形界面,那么 Windows 是唯一选择。

  • 推荐版本:Windows Server 2019 或 2022。
  • 优点
    • 原生支持微软全家桶(IIS, MSSQL, .NET)。
    • 拥有图形化桌面,无需记忆命令,对非技术人员友好。
    • 方便直接连接数据库管理工具(如 SSMS)。
  • 缺点
    • 资源消耗大:系统本身会占用较多内存(通常需预留 2GB+)和 CPU,导致留给应用的资源变少。
    • 成本较高:通常需要购买正版授权(虽然轻量服务器套餐通常包含,但许可证费用隐含在价格中)。
    • 安全性风险:相比 Linux,Windows 更容易成为病毒和勒索软件的目标,需要更严格的防火墙策略。
    • 维护繁琐:需要定期重启更新补丁。

3. 如何选择?(决策指南)

你的需求 推荐系统 理由
搭建 WordPress/Hexo/Nginx 博客 UbuntuAlibaba Cloud Linux 资源占用低,部署快,生态完善。
Python/Node.js/Go/Java 后端开发 UbuntuRocky Linux 依赖库支持好,Docker 兼容性佳。
学习 Linux 运维/爬虫/脚本 Ubuntu 教程最多,遇到问题最容易搜到答案。
运行 ASP.NET / IIS 网站 Windows Server 必须使用 Windows 才能完美运行微软技术栈。
运行 SQL Server 数据库 Windows Server 虽然 Linux 也支持,但在 Windows 上配置和管理更直观。
小白用户,完全不懂代码 Windows (仅限必须用 GUI 时) 如果连 SSH 都怕,只能选 Windows,但要注意资源浪费。
预算有限,追求性能 Linux 同样的配置,Linux 能跑更多的服务。

💡 核心建议

  1. 首选 Linux:除非你有明确的 Windows 依赖(如 .NET/IIS),否则请毫不犹豫地选择 Linux(推荐 Ubuntu 22.04 LTS 或 Alibaba Cloud Linux 3)。它们能让你的轻量服务器发挥最大性能,且免费。
  2. 关于宝塔面板(Baota):很多新手担心 Linux 太难用。其实你可以在 Linux 服务器上一键安装宝塔面板。安装后,你会拥有一个可视化的 Web 管理界面,可以像操作 Windows 一样管理文件、数据库和域名,同时保留 Linux 的低资源优势。这是目前国内轻量服务器的黄金组合(Linux + 宝塔)。
  3. 镜像选择:在购买时,直接选择云服务商提供的“官方镜像”或“热门应用镜像”(如 WordPress 镜像、LNMP 镜像),比选择纯净的系统镜像能节省大量配置时间。

总结

  • 通用/建站/开发 👉 Ubuntu 22.04 LTS (配合宝塔面板更佳)
  • 企业/稳定生产 👉 Alibaba Cloud Linux 3
  • 微软技术栈 (.NET) 👉 Windows Server 2022